Transaction 21ffb4eabd01643fed71a328b80fb87460fe5334a49ab7a5c223b96c6f90dbf9
1 Input
2 Outputs
- 21ffb4eabd01643fed71a328b80fb87460fe5334a49ab7a5c223b96c6f90dbf9:0
- 21ffb4eabd01643fed71a328b80fb87460fe5334a49ab7a5c223b96c6f90dbf9:1
value 1459867
address 39NS4CsWQiw8ib8CnmiGihWNfYh78NNV3f
value 3179638010
address 14X1ujB7z7JLPsLB1JXdYEHKDBJaQZG46c